A bedside cot, likewise known as a side sleeper, co-sleeper, or bedside sleeper, is a portable crib developed to connect to an adult bed. It allows parents to have their Baby Cot Bed With Drawers sleeping close by while ensuring that the kid has their own safe sleep space. Bedside cots for travel are specifically designed for ease of transport, often folding into a compact size that is easy to carry.

Yes, bedside cots are developed with security in mind and offer a separate, secure sleeping space for your infant. Guarantee you select designs that fulfill recognized safety standards.
Bedside cots are usually suitable for infants approximately about 24 months however can vary by brand. Constantly refer to the manufacturer's recommendations.
Yes, bedside cots are specifically designed for co-sleeping arrangements, enabling your baby to sleep nearby while maintaining a safe sleeping environment.
A bedside Cot With Drawers is portable and specifically developed to connect to an adult bed, while a crib is a standalone furniture piece. Cribs are generally bigger, suggested for long-term use, and suitable for older infants and toddlers.
A lot of bedside cots include their own bed mattress pads, but it's advisable to examine the maker's guidelines. Constantly adhere to using crib sheets designed for that specific Cot And Drawers size.
